Tekken 8 Announces Season 3 with New Fighters and Classic Returns

Bandai Namco has announced Season 3 of its popular fighting game, Tekken 8, bringing a roster of new and returning characters to the arena. The update, slated for 2026, introduces Kunimitsu, Bob, Roger Jr., and additional fighters, expanding the game’s already extensive lineup.

The announcement signals a continued commitment to expanding the Tekken 8 experience, building on the success of its initial release and Season 1 and 2 content. Tekken 8, known for its intricate combat system and diverse character roster, remains a key title in the fighting game community.

Kunimitsu, a fan-favorite known for her unique fighting style and masked appearance, makes a return to the series. Alongside her, Bob, recognized for his powerful and comedic moveset, and Roger Jr., the playful kangaroo fighter, will also be joining the fray. Details regarding the additional characters planned for Season 3 have not yet been fully revealed.

The arrival of these characters aims to recapture the “golden age” of the Tekken franchise, according to a statement from the developers. This suggests a focus on bringing back beloved elements and characters that have defined the series for decades.

Season 3 is expected to launch in 2026, offering players a substantial update to the Tekken 8 experience. The continued support and addition of new content demonstrate Bandai Namco’s dedication to maintaining a vibrant and competitive fighting game landscape.
